A few hours ago I went for a short test drive in an early XK150 FHC that has been converted to 'S' plus specs. I built a nice 3.8 with lightweight clutch and flywheel , mild cams , balanced etc. I added a full syncro overdrive , limited slip diff , 8" servo boosting Wilwood calipers. But I think the nicest addition is the Vicarage power steering. Now the brakes , clutch and steering are easy enough for most anyone to handle. This car started this restoration as an incomplete and neglected Jaguar. Weather permitting , I will take it out this sunday morning for real 'dial-in' sessions.
